Nigeria’s Defense Minister, Badaru, Optimistic about Ending Insecurity

In a statement on Friday, Mohammed Badaru, Nigeria’s Minister of Defence, expressed confidence in the progress being made towards resolving the nation’s insecurity issues, citing President Bola Tinubu’s strong commitment.

Addressing troops of the Nigerian Army’s 8-Division in Sokoto, Badaru highlighted the President’s call for the cabinet to make national security a top priority.

He noted the exceptional level of collaboration among key security figures, including the Chief Security Advisor, Service Chiefs, and various security agencies, which has led to significant advancements in addressing security challenges.

Badaru reassured the troops that through proper equipment, determination, courage, and teamwork, they would soon overcome the current security obstacles.

He expressed appreciation to the troops for their unwavering dedication to protecting the nation and assured them of the government’s commitment to ensuring their well-being and that of their families.
